The tax-rate lookup cache in the Breva checkout service worries me. Entries are keyed only by region code, so a stale or poisoned entry would apply the wrong rate to every order in that region until expiry. Please verify: TTLs are short enough to bound exposure, negative lookups aren't cached, and the refresh path revalidates against the signed rate feed rather than trusting upstream blindly. Also confirm eviction is size-bounded so an attacker can't churn the keyspace. Current cache settings for review:

limits module of yagaf-yajef:
RATE_LIMITS = {
    "novwyn": 950,
    "wenath": 428,
    "prawyn": 413,
    "gorvan": 539,
    "praael": 870,
    "drumir": 113,
    "gordor": 439,
}

### Receipt dispatch

Givewell-style batching is not what Almsgate does; the mailer sends each donation receipt individually, but throttles against the provider's per-minute ceiling. New team members should note that the retry queue is shared with the year-end summary job, so aggressive retries in December can starve receipts. The scheduler reads its limits from a single constants block rather than config files, which keeps rollbacks simple. Those constants, as currently deployed to the Harrowfield cluster, appear below.

constants for yaduf-fahag:
BUDGETS = {
    "kelix": 528,
    "briwyn": 734,
}

## KioskGuard Watchdog — Onboarding Notes

Quick context for the weekly sync: KioskGuard is the watchdog that keeps our Pinebarrow ticketing kiosks from sitting on a frozen screen all day. It pings the shell app every 20 seconds and hard-restarts after three misses. Logs land in the fleet bucket, rotated nightly. If you're shipping a watchdog update, builds must be signed or the kiosks will refuse them — yes, even in staging. Grab the build from CI, run the sign step, and attach the signing key shown below.

rollout seal: bky9_2369ZXVnu

Night-shift staff: Floor 4 of the Tellhaven Building opens this week. After 21:00, access is via the rear stairwell only; the lifts are locked out overnight during the settling period. Complete a walk-through of the new floor once per shift and log it. The stairwell keypad accepts the code below.

badge for yahop-fawep: bdg-XBKXI-68071